The 2012 Impala 9C1 marked and 9C3 undercover police packages are purpose-built, ruggedly engineered mainstays for hundreds of
police agencies throughout North America. Combining mid-size agility and cost savings with large car performance and roominess,
both feature an all-new standard powertrain that will only enhance this vehicle’s already legendary service record.
The new E85-capable 3.6L direct injected V6 features Variable Valve Timing (VVT) to offer a fuel economy of 17 City and 28 Highway MPG.
Rated at a spirited 302 hp., this V6 is matched to a 6-speed automatic transmission. Impala for 2012 also features 17-inch wheels, Goodyear
tires, larger front brakes, a retuned suspension and StabiliTrak
®
with traction control and Police Mode calibration.
